對於如何架設一個可以使用JSON來讀取與存取資料的Django 
如果要快速的可以使用JSON的部分,可以去使用DjangoRestFramework 

這裡稍微記錄一下,整理流程: 可以參考http://www.django-rest-framework.org/tutorial/quickstart

  • 建立準備環境

    • virtualenv env

    • source env/bin/activate

    • pip installl django

    • pip install djangorestframework

  • 開啓project

    • django-admin.py startproject tutorial

    • cd tutorial

    • python manage.py startapp quickstart

  • 修改Project設定

    • edit tutorial/setting.py (這裡要注意一下, database 的Name跟Engine是否對應)

    DATABASES ={'default':{'ENGINE':'django.db.backends.sqlite3','NAME':os.path.join(BASE_DIR, 'db.sqlite3','USER':'','PASSWORD':'','HOST':'','PORT':''}}

  • 設定資料庫

    • python manage.py syncdb
  • 修改其他的部分就繼續參考原來的說明部分

  • 啟動測試:

    • Python manage.py runserver

    • 直接打開 http://127.0.0.1:8000/users 就可以看結果

接下來應該會弄更複雜的部分,還有去把RESTful關於 post 的部分弄起來….. 


Evan

Attitude is everything